Building Life Skills Through Play

February 13, 2024 @ 10:30 am - 12:30 pm
Free

Join Wilton Library for a Wilton Youth Council Parenting Series event. This panel discussion considers how play contributes to a healthy childhood and sets kids up for greater independence. See panelists connect conversation with clips from the award-winning documentary, Chasing Childhood, which focuses on three communities in the tri-state area, including Wilton, and discusses many elements of what makes a healthy childhood. Panelists include: Laure Friedman, pediatric occupational therapist; Bernadette Hess, assistant principal at the Early Learning Center at Miller Driscoll; and Meghan Perazella, CEO and co-founder of The Hangout Spot.

A Q&A follows the panel. Before attending, participants are encouraged to view the Chasing Childhood documentary, which is free on YouTube — see event listing for link. This panel is geared towards parents of kids Pre-K to Grade 5.
